Subject: Key rotation — crondrift service

For future maintainers: while investigating the scheduler drift on the Tallowmere batch hosts, we found the crondrift probe still using a credential from the original deployment. It was rotated today as part of cleanup. If drift alerts go quiet after a deploy, check this first — the probe fails silently on auth errors, which is exactly what masked the drift for three weeks. The probe config lives in the standard env file. The replacement key for the internal crondrift gateway follows.

API key for fahop-kahog: qvz23-FPNGbaKBTQUvhqADhGBdFuu

Fixed a long-standing websocket reconnect bug in the Lanternjack streaming client. Previously, if the connection dropped mid-handshake, the retry loop reused a stale session token, causing silent failures that looked like network timeouts. The client now requests a fresh token on every reconnect attempt and backs off exponentially up to sixty seconds. New contractors: if you see legacy code referencing `reconnectFast`, it's deprecated and slated for removal in v3.9. Questions about the fix should go to the maintainer named below.

approver of hahog-hahap = Ulaath Praael

Hi team,

Before I hand off the 3.2 release, please note the humidity sensor drift reported on Verdana controllers in the Elmbrook trial site. Drift exceeds 4% after roughly ten days of continuous operation; firmware 3.2.1 adds an automatic recalibration cycle every 72 hours. Support should advise growers to install 3.2.1 and trigger a manual recalibration once. The hotfix bundle must be verified before distribution, so I'm including the signing key used for the 3.2.1 packages below.

release key, fahof-yagap: bky3_m5d

**Q: Why does the TidePane widget show stale tide data for Port Merrow?**

Caching. TidePane caches tide tables for 6 hours by default. Plugin authors can override `cacheTtl` in the embed config, minimum 15 minutes. Lower values count against your rate quota. If tables are stale beyond 24 hours, the upstream feed from the Harrowgate Marine Bureau is likely down — check the status endpoint before filing a ticket. For quota increases or persistent feed issues, reach the TidePane integrations desk at the address below.

alerts address for kafof-bagag: kasael@olvarqdyn.corp